Biography
William Weed was called to arms on August 6th, 1943 and entered active service on August 27th in Seattle, Washington. He arrived in the Pacific on July 8th, 1944 where he served until December 1st, 1945. On December 15th he returned in the United States and was honorably discharged on December 24th.
Promotions:
?: Sergeant;
1944: Staff Sergeant.
